Copenhagen also gets energy from shares of biomass (including waste-to-energy systems) and solar (solar photovoltaics and solar thermal). Copenhagen International School features the largest solar facade developed for a building in the world (as of the time it was developed).
Copenhagen requires all new buildings to conform to green building standards, including zero-emission construction sites, in striving to reduce energy consumption for all building operations. Copenhagen's Climate Plan also entails strategic implementation by having the city government lead first in all sustainability goals.

The bus fleet in Copenhagen is being converted to run using biofuel and biogas (another use of waste-to-energy), in addition to electric and electric-hybrid buses. The city of Copenhagen aims to replace its diesel-fueled buses with electric buses by 2025. In the future, Copenhagen might be home to hydrogen fuel cell buses.
